|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 452 人关注过本帖
标题:[求助]三道控制语句编程题目请教谢谢了
只看楼主 加入收藏
jintyler
Rank: 1
等 级:新手上路
帖 子:2
专家分:0
注 册:2007-6-10
收藏
 问题点数:0 回复次数:3 
[求助]三道控制语句编程题目请教谢谢了
1.编写一个程序,求一个最大的正整数n,使n!<5000
2.任意生成10个随机数,找出最大值及最小值所在的位置,并把二者对调,然后输出调整后的确10个整数.
3.产生100个1000以内的随机整数,放入数组a()中,然后查找并输出这100个数中最大值max及最小指min

三到编成题目...请大小高手帮助
搜索更多相关主题的帖子: 语句 
2007-06-10 07:51
ouzhiguang
Rank: 1
来 自:湖南长沙
等 级:新手上路
威 望:1
帖 子:240
专家分:0
注 册:2007-5-18
收藏
得分:0 

3.
Private Sub Command1_Click()
Dim a(1 To 100) As Integer
Randomize
For i = 1 To 100
a(i) = Int(Rnd * 1000)

Text1.Text = Text1.Text + Str(a(i))
Next i
For i = 1 To 99
If a(i) > a(i + 1) Then
t = a(i + 1)
a(i + 1) = a(i)
a(i) = t
End If

Next i
Text2.Text = a(i)
For i = 1 To 99
If a(i) < a(i + 1) Then
t = a(i + 1)
a(i + 1) = a(i)
a(i) = t
End If

Next i
Text2.Text = Text2.Text & " " & a(i)
End Sub
1.
Private Sub Command1_Click()
dim s as integer
dim n as integer
s=1
n=1
do
s=s*n
if s>5000 or s=5000 then
print i-1
exit sub
end if
i=i+1
loop
end sub
2.

Private Sub Command1_Click()
Dim a(1 To 100) As Integer
Randomize
For i = 1 To 10
a(i) = Int(Rnd * 1000)

Text1.Text = Text1.Text + Str(a(i))
Next i
For i = 1 To 9
If a(i) > a(i + 1) Then
t = a(i + 1)
a(i + 1) = a(i)
a(i) = t
End If

Next i

s = a(i)

For i = 1 To 9
If a(i) < a(i + 1) Then
t = a(i + 1)
a(i + 1) = a(i)
a(i) = t
End If

Next i
s1 = a(i)

Text2.Text = Replace(Text1.Text, Str(s), " b") '交换最大值与最小值的位置
Text2.Text = Replace(Text2.Text, Str(s1), Str(s))
Text2.Text = Replace(Text2.Text, " b", Str(s1))
MsgBox "最大值为" & s & "最小值为" & s1
End Sub

2007-06-10 11:02
jintyler
Rank: 1
等 级:新手上路
帖 子:2
专家分:0
注 册:2007-6-10
收藏
得分:0 
哇.....谢谢呢....真是帮了大忙了..为了考试没办法呵呵
2007-06-10 11:32
王者之风
Rank: 1
等 级:新手上路
帖 子:29
专家分:0
注 册:2007-6-12
收藏
得分:0 

一:思路 for n=1 to 100
if n!>5000 then
print n-1
else
next n


2007-06-12 14:28
快速回复:[求助]三道控制语句编程题目请教谢谢了
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.019319 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ved